Leadership Review Briefing — Marketing Budget Adjustment

Following the Q3 shortfall at Varento Goods, we propose reducing the marketing budget by 18%, concentrated in sponsorships and the Lumeva campaign. Core digital acquisition spend is preserved. Director Halsten Orrevik has reviewed the phasing and confirms no contractual penalties apply. The implications for next year's growth targets are set out below.

management briefing: Project Zorix slips by six weeks because of the audit delay.

Here's the gist for the Cartwheel pick-list optimizer before we ship v3: the solver batches open orders, scores candidate pick routes against shelf distance, and re-plans whenever a picker falls behind schedule. We deliberately cap solver time per batch so the floor never waits on math. Most tuning pain so far has been balancing batch size against re-plan frequency. The constants we settled on after the Brackenford pilot are below.

tuning constants:
RATE_LIMITS = {
    "zorael": 10,
    "oliix": 1,
    "holix": 2,
    "quenix": 10,
}

## Further Reading

Sensor drift in the Verdella greenhouse controller is documented across several releases. Humidity probes drift fastest, typically within six weeks of calibration, and the compensation curve was revised in the 4.2 firmware. Before tagging a release, confirm the drift offsets match the latest calibration tables. The full drift history and calibration notes live on our internal page.

runbook for tagug-hafog: https://jira.lumiclabs.internal/projects/pages/pages/9773c0d8

Release team,

Quarterly disaster-recovery drill for the AddrSnap autocomplete widget runs Thursday 09:00. We'll fail over the suggestion index from the Vexhall cluster to the Dunmere standby, then restore from cold backup. Expect degraded autocomplete for ~20 minutes. Freeze AddrSnap releases until drill sign-off.

Your part: verify the restored index serves the canary queries, then confirm in the drill channel. The restore tool will prompt for the passphrase before unsealing the backup volume. Use the one below.

recovery phrase for bajeg-hahop: holix-quenok-praox-eliius-giliel-holath-istix-tamvan-fenir-aldeth